Composition B, or Comp B, is an explosive used in Medal of Honor: Allied Assault and it's expansion packs, Vanguard and Airborne. In both games the explosive is used to destroy enemy equipment/blockades. Composition B was extremely common in western nations' munitions and was the standard explosive filler from early World War II until the early 1950s, when less sensitive explosives such as Composition H6 began to replace it in many weapons systems.

Medal of Honor: Allied Assault and expansion packs[]

Composition B is the most common explosive in Allied Assault. Usually the player should find this explosive if it is not given to him. With it the player can destroy different objects from stationary guns to armored vehicles.

Medal of Honor: Infiltrator[]

Composition B is a secondary weapon if the player has chosen the M1 Garand. Like grenades, this is used to detonate static objects to execute objectives. This explosive can also be used to destroy enemy infantry - the player can place explosives in the path of the incoming enemy. It deals damage to the player taking approximately 30 HP.

Medal of Honor: Vanguard[]

Mentioned as the Satchel Charge, the Comp B is planted in the same way as the explosive in Medal of Honor: European Assault, by holding the Action button until the clock begins to tick down. The Comp B in Vanguard uses the same TNT model from European Assault.

Medal of Honor: Airborne[]

The Comp B is used in Infinite Mischief, The Show and Young Fools where they are used to destroy AA guns, ammo depots and Tiger tanks respectively. When the player gets hit while planting the Comp B it will interrupts the action.
